A total of 152 people have filed their nominations for the Tiptur City municipal elections. As many as 26 people have withdrawn their nominations. The final breakup of numbers according to the parties are: Congress - 31, JD(S) -31, BJP (26), BSP - 20, JD(U) 1. There are 91 candidates from the parties and 35 are independents.
